Summary
MOVIETONE CARD TITLE: Colours Beating - Drums Flying [Sic]. DESCRIPTION: Royal Marines were on parade at Eastney. The Lord Mayor of Portsmouth presented the Freedom of the City to Prince Philip, Captain General of the Corps. Among Old Comrades attending the parade was Lieutenant Finch, who won the VC for conspicuous gallantry aboard Vindictive at Zeebrugge in 1918. After the parade, the march through the city, using their first new right and privilege to march with Colours flying, bayonets fixed and drums beating. SHOTLIST: March past (key).
